I’m writing to you to bring to your attention and in order to seek your help as the MP within the Southall council the criminal activities taking place under the premises of 169 Brent Road, Southall Middlesex UB2 5LE.

The business is supposedly a ‘Reconditoned Engines’ specialists. They operate under the names of MPH Engineering Ltd, Engine Warehouse Ltd, Heathrow Engine Ltd, Engine Center Ltd and probably many other names, which they switch  between from time to time in order to con honest hard working people of their monies. Probably over 100,000 people and myself have been conned by these men over the past 25 years, yet, they are still operating as a commercial business.

People find them via the internet when they type in ‘Reconditoned Engines’, the people are then prompted to fill in the online form with details of the problems with your car. The hoax company then contacts you and gives you a quote which is usually lower than the going market, once they have your car in their garage, they then call back doubling the price of the original quote and demand payment from the car owner upfront. If they refuse to pay, they then don’t give the car back to the owner and state that they have done works on the car that the owner must pay for. People end up paying 1000’s of pound for their car that hasn’t been fixed, ripped apart and end up ometimes worse off then before. They have been known to switch your engine for another car engine.

I’ve spoken to many people about the situation, and the law never seems to be on our side, the police cannot do anything either as it always ends up being a civil matter. How are customers protected from such companies as these? They have been taken to court many times, some reclaim their money back, but the majority don’t, because these men lie in court and when people win the court case, they then file their company for liquidation and withdraw all monies owed to these people.
